UnspecifiedAbout the job
The Global Process Owner (GPO) People Services is responsible for defining designing and governing end-to-end HR service delivery processes across RTXs global footprint. This role is pivotal in driving standardization digital enablement compliance and continuous improvement to ensure seamless data-driven employee experience.
You will act as the process design authority for core People Services processes ensuring they are globally consistent locally compliant and digitally optimized through platforms such as Workday ServiceNow and other enabling technologies.
The role collaborates closely with HR leadership Digital Technology Centers of Excellence (CoEs) and regional delivery hubs to enable efficiency scalability and service excellence across Americas EMEA and APAC.
Key Responsibilities
Process Strategy & Design
Define and own the global HR process architecture for People Services ensuring alignment with RTXs HR operating model and enterprise strategy
Design and continuously refine end-to-end processes across the employee lifecycle focusing on simplification digitalization and automation
Benchmark against industry best practices and drive adoption of standard global processes while balancing regional and legal variations
Develop service level frameworks key performance indicators (KPIs) and governance models to measure process effectiveness
Transformation & Continuous Improvement
Lead the pipeline of People Services process optimization initiatives that enhance efficiency accuracy and employee experience
Partner with Digital and HR CoEs to implement automation AI chatbots and analytics solutions that reduce manual effort and improve service outcomes
Drive process readiness for system implementations integrations and service migrations (e.g. Workday ServiceNow)
Build business cases to quantify cost savings efficiency gains and value realization from process enhancements
Governance & Compliance
Ensure processes comply with global policies data privacy standards (e.g. GDPR PDPA) and local legal requirements
Maintain and govern process documentation ownership and version control across regions
Partner with Compliance and Audit teams to address process gaps risks and controls
Stakeholder Engagement & Capability Building
Serve as the trusted advisor and thought partner to regional delivery teams CoEs and HR leadership
Facilitate cross-functional and cross-regional collaboration to ensure alignment adoption and consistent execution
Mentor and coach local teams driving process discipline innovation and ownership mindset
Qualifications & Experience
Bachelors or Masters degree in HR Business or related field
15 years of HR / HR Operations / Shared Services experience with strong exposure to global process design transformation and compliance
Proven experience in GBS / Shared Services setup including HR process ownership digital HR tools and data analytics
Strong understanding of HR process transformation transition methodologies global employment laws and governance frameworks
Demonstrated expertise in using analytics and dashboards (e.g. Power BI Tableau) to drive decision-making and continuous improvement
Hands-on experience with Workday ServiceNow and related digital HR platforms
Strong data analytics and excel skills for process analysis is a must
Required Competencies
Strategic Thinking & Business Acumen Align process strategy to enterprise and HR goals
Change Leadership Drive adoption and mindset shifts across global teams
Analytical Thinking Use data to identify issues measure impact and guide decisions
Collaboration & Influence Build trusted relationships across functions and regions
Global Mindset Balance global consistency with regional flexibility
Risk & Compliance Management Embed control frameworks in process design
